Heroics, a women's sports bar

Billed as Iowa's first women's sports bar, Heroics opened over the holidays and gave the city something it didn't have: a room built around women's sports, on the screens and in the crowd. Whether you're there for a match, a watch party, or just a good beer in a loud room, it's a fun one, and it's the kind of place that only works because enough people show up. Be one of them.

The Breakfast Club, in a bigger room

A local brunch favorite, The Breakfast Club outgrew its original East Third Street storefront and moved into a larger space at 418 E. Grand Ave. More seats means a shorter wait for the weekend crowd, which is the whole point of brunch. Same reason to go, less time standing on the sidewalk to do it.
